Start with the symptom pattern

One of the most useful ways to approach refrigerator trouble is to narrow down exactly what the appliance is doing. Is the freezer still cold while the fresh food section is warm? Is frost building up on the back wall? Does the unit run constantly, or does it seem quiet for long stretches when it should be cooling? Those details matter because they point to different systems inside the refrigerator.

In many Venice homes, refrigerator problems are first noticed through food texture and temperature changes rather than a dramatic shutdown. Soft ice cream, milk that spoils early, vegetables freezing in the crisper, or condensation around shelves can all be early warning signs that the appliance is no longer controlling temperature correctly.

Fresh food section warm, freezer still cold

This is a common complaint and often suggests that cooling is being produced but not moving where it needs to go. Possible causes include:

  • Blocked or restricted air vents
  • Evaporator fan problems
  • Frost buildup around the evaporator cover
  • Damper or control issues affecting airflow

When the freezer remains colder than the refrigerator section, homeowners sometimes turn the temperature down further, but that can make frost and airflow issues worse instead of solving the root problem.

Both sections warming up

If neither compartment is holding temperature, the issue may be broader. Dirty condenser coils, a failing start relay, condenser fan trouble, control failure, or sealed-system problems can all reduce overall cooling performance. This kind of symptom usually deserves prompt attention because once both sections begin warming, food loss becomes more likely.

Frost, condensation, and water leaks

Water and ice issues are easy to underestimate because the refrigerator may still appear to be cooling. In reality, moisture problems often signal a component or airflow issue that can spread into larger performance trouble.

Frost on the back panel or around food

Heavy frost usually means moisture is entering the cabinet or the unit is not defrosting properly. Common causes include a worn door gasket, a door that is not closing fully, a defrost heater or thermostat problem, or airflow restrictions that trap cold air in the wrong place. If frost keeps returning after being wiped away, the issue is usually active rather than cosmetic.

Puddles under the refrigerator

Water on the floor can come from a clogged defrost drain, condensation, an uneven cabinet, or a sealing problem that allows warm air inside. Even a small recurring leak should be addressed, since moisture around the appliance can damage flooring and encourage odor buildup inside the unit.

Ice maker or internal moisture concerns

Some EdgeStar refrigeration setups also show symptoms through excess internal moisture, drips under drawers, or irregular ice production. Those signs can overlap with airflow, temperature control, or defrost faults. If your household also relies on a built-in freezer, ice maker, or wine cooler, the symptom pattern may help determine whether the issue is limited to one section or part of a wider refrigeration problem.

What unusual noises can mean

Not every refrigerator noise is a sign of failure, but new or changing sounds deserve attention. A brief hum or normal fan sound is expected. Repeated clicking, loud buzzing, rattling, scraping, or a fan noise that becomes noticeably stronger can point to a part struggling to operate.

  • Clicking without cooling: may indicate a failing start device or compressor-related issue
  • Rattling: can come from loose panels, drain pans, or vibration against nearby surfaces
  • Grinding or scraping: may suggest ice buildup interfering with a fan blade
  • Constant running: often points to poor heat transfer, airflow restriction, or difficulty reaching target temperature

If the refrigerator suddenly becomes much louder than usual and cooling is also affected, that combination is more important than sound alone.

Signs the problem may be electrical or control-related

Some EdgeStar refrigerator issues appear as power or control problems rather than cooling complaints. Interior lights may flicker, the display may go blank, or the appliance may stop and restart intermittently. In other cases, the refrigerator seems to have power but never begins a full cooling cycle.

These symptoms can involve the main control, wiring, switches, a start component, or another electrical fault. If the appliance trips a breaker, smells hot, or repeatedly clicks while the cabinet warms, it is best to stop normal use until the cause is checked. Continuing to run it in that condition can increase the chance of part damage.

Repair or replace?

That decision usually depends on the failed part, the overall condition of the refrigerator, and whether the repair will restore stable daily performance. Many common problems involving fans, sensors, door seals, drain blockages, thermostats, and start components are often worth repairing when the cabinet and core cooling system are otherwise in good shape.

Replacement becomes a more serious consideration when the appliance has a history of repeated breakdowns, major cooling-system failure, or a repair cost that is high relative to the unit’s condition and remaining lifespan. The goal is not just to make the refrigerator turn back on, but to restore safe and consistent refrigeration for everyday use.

What to note before a service visit

A few observations can make the appointment more productive. Try to note:

  • Whether the freezer is still cold
  • Whether the interior lights work normally
  • What kind of sound the unit is making
  • Where water or frost appears
  • Whether the issue is constant or comes and goes
  • Whether the problem started after a power outage, cleaning, or door-left-open event

It also helps to avoid repeatedly changing settings, since that can hide the original symptom pattern. Keep doors closed as much as possible and move highly perishable food if temperatures are rising.
